Latest Patents
One of his latest patents is the "Wet Dry Integrated Circulation Cooling System." This innovative system includes at least one load, an air cooling sub-system, a wet surface cooling sub-system, temperature sensors, a control mechanism, and a coolant circulation sub-system. The design allows for the fluid circulation of coolant from the load to the air cooling sub-system and the wet surface cooling sub-system, optimizing temperature control based on sensed conditions.
Another notable patent is the "System for Turbine Combustor Fuel Mixing." This system features interconnected mixing assemblies designed to mix a first fuel and water to create a first mixture, as well as a second fuel and water for a second mixture. These mixtures are intended for combustion in gas turbine combustors, showcasing Todeti's focus on enhancing fuel efficiency and performance.
